"Stopped by The Olive Branch on a Sunday lunchtime after being in Stamford for the weekend. I used to live in the area and remembered how nice it was and wondered if it had changed. It did not disappoint. The small car park was full but parking round the corner in the idyllic village of Clipsham isn 't a drama. The pub itself is stunning, with seating inside and out. There was a good selection of ales wines and spirits behind the bar and even had its own shop where you can purchase some of the produce sold or used in the pub. I really did not expect to get a table on a busy Sunday however the staff were extremely friendly and welcoming and despite being very busy with a lot of tables visibly booked, managed to sort us out a table for three in a very short time while we ordered drinks at the bar. The menu and food that followed was all truly exceptional. The execution and presentation of the dishes were like nothing I have experienced before outside major cities. I 'd also like to re-emphasise how accomodating and friendly the restaurant manager and waitresses were. All were extremely talkative and seemed to go out of their way to make conversation rather than the usual 'read from a script ' found in other places. It was an amazing book-end to a weekend spent away and both me and my partner have not been able to stop talking about it since getting home. Am sure we will returning soon but will try and be more considerate and pre-book next time ; Thanks again to all the staff at The Olive Branch."
